DSS Arrests Woman Supplying Ammunition to Bandits

The Department of State Services (DSS) apprehended 25-year-old Nafisa Usman, a resident of Zango Village in Kankara Local Government Area, Katsina State, for allegedly supplying ammunition to bandits. The arrest occurred at a major motor park in Kano, where she was found in possession of 200 rounds of newly acquired ammunition, reportedly intended for transport to Kankara, Katsina State, via Lafia, Nasarawa State.
Sources indicate that the arrest was part of an intelligence operation aimed at disrupting the supply chain linked to armed bandit groups in the region. Usman confessed to a two-month trade in illegal arms and ammunition, revealing that she facilitated a 5 million naira deal at the Unguwa Uku motor park in Kano.
She identified individuals involved in the bandit network, including a leader known as Mallam Haruna and a collaborator named Teso, who operates from a military base in Lafia. The DSS continues its efforts to dismantle criminal networks and safeguard national security.
